Web10 jun. 2024 · Dripstone comes in two forms – dripstone blocks and pointed dripstone. The blocks serve as the base for the pointed variant to extend from, and they can be easily converted. Four pointed dripstone in a crafting grid will make a dripstone block, and if a dripstone block has a water source block above it, it will very slowly grow pointed ...

Waterlogging is the mechanic that allows non-cube blocks (that is, blocks that do not completely fill their block volume, such as doors, ladders, and plants) to be filled with a water source block. Both the non-cube block and the water source block occupy the same space. chely gomezWebModpack. FTB Skies. Is your suggestion related to a problem?
